Overview
R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0 from Renesas is a 48-MHz Arm Cortex-M4 microcontroller with FPU, 512-KB code flash, 96-KB SRAM, and integrated Segment LCD Controller (SLCDC), Capacitive Touch Sensing Unit (CTSU), USB 2.0 Full-Speed, 14-bit ADC, and CAN interface - designed for industrial HMI, smart metering, and battery-backed embedded control systems operating from –40°C to +85°C.
For engineers reviewing the R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0 datasheet, R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0 pinout, R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0 application, or R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0 equivalent, key selection considerations include its 145-pin LGA package, dual watchdog timers (WDT/IWDT), ECC-protected SRAM, hardware AES/GHASH/ TRNG security engine, and support for USB Battery Charging Specification 1.2.
Technical Context
This MCU implements an Armv7E-M architecture with DSP extensions and single-precision FPU, enabling deterministic real-time signal processing in resource-constrained applications. Its memory subsystem includes 512-KB code flash with 8-KB data flash (100k erase/write cycles), 96-KB SRAM split into 80-KB parity and 16-KB ECC regions, and Memory Mirror Function (MMF) for flexible firmware load/link address mapping.
The system integrates dual clock safety mechanisms - Clock Frequency Accuracy Measurement Circuit (CAC) for runtime oscillator validation and independent IWDT with dedicated 15-kHz on-chip oscillator - alongside hardware-level security via Secure Crypto Engine 5 (SCE5) supporting AES128/256, GHASH, and True Random Number Generation.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| Core | Arm Cortex-M4 with FPU, 48 MHz max - enables floating-point math and DSP operations without software emulation overhead. |
| Memory | 512-KB code flash + 8-KB data flash + 96-KB SRAM (80-KB parity / 16-KB ECC) - supports robust firmware storage, parameter retention, and fault-tolerant runtime data handling. |
| Analog Peripherals | 14-bit ADC (28 channels), 12-bit DAC, 2× ACMPLP, 4× OPAMP, TSN - provides high-resolution sensor interfacing and analog signal conditioning for precision measurement. |
| Connectivity | USB 2.0 FS (with on-chip transceiver & BC 1.2 support), CAN 2.0B, 6× SCI, 3× I2C, 2× SPI, QSPI, SDHI - enables mixed wired/wireless edge node communication and external memory expansion. |
| HMI Support | Segment LCD Controller (up to 54×4 or 50×8), CTSU (27 electrodes) - directly drives segmented displays and detects touch through insulating overlays without external ICs. |
| Power & Safety | VCC = 1.6–5.5 V; operating temp –40°C to +85°C; WDT/IWDT, CAC, CRC, DOC, register write protection - ensures reliable operation across industrial voltage and thermal ranges. |
Pinout & Package
Package: 145-pin LGA (7 mm × 7 mm, 0.5 mm pitch), RoHS-compliant Sn terminal finish, rated for –40°C to +85°C operation.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| VCC / VSS / VCL / VBATT | Power supply and backup rails | VCC powers core/peripherals (1.6–5.5 V); VBATT maintains RTC and backup registers during main power loss. |
| XTAL / EXTAL / XCIN / XCOUT | Crystal oscillator interfaces | Supports main (1–20 MHz) and sub-clock (32.768 kHz) crystals for precise timing and low-power RTC operation. |
| RES / NMI / IRQ0–15 / KINT | Reset and interrupt inputs | Hardware reset (active-low RES), non-maskable fault handling (NMI), and configurable key interrupts (KR00–KR07) for wake-up and user input. |
| TMS / TDI / TCK / TDO / SWDIO / SWCLK / SWO | Debug and trace interface | Full CoreSight support via JTAG-DP and SW-DP; SWO enables real-time instruction trace without external probes. |
| RD / WR / WR0 / WR1 / EBCLK | External bus control signals | Enables 8-/16-bit parallel memory expansion with programmable wait states and strobe timing for legacy peripherals. |
Key Features
| Feature | Design Value |
|---|---|
| Memory Mirror Function (MMF) | Maps flash load address to link address in unused 23-bit memory space - simplifies firmware updates and eliminates relocation code. |
| Event Link Controller (ELC) | Direct peripheral-to-peripheral event routing without CPU intervention - reduces latency and CPU load for time-critical sequences (e.g., ADC→DMA→DAC). |
| Secure Crypto Engine 5 (SCE5) | Hardware-accelerated AES128/256, GHASH, and TRNG - enables secure boot, encrypted OTA updates, and tamper-resistant key storage. |
| Low-Power Analog Comparator (ACMPLP) | Configurable speed/power trade-off (high-speed vs. low-current mode) with internal DAC8 reference - ideal for battery-operated threshold detection. |
| Realtime Clock (RTC) with Calendar Mode | 100-year Gregorian calendar (2000–2099) with automatic leap-year correction and battery backup - supports time-stamped logging and scheduled wake-up. |

FAQ
What is the maximum operating frequency and core architecture of the R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0?
The R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0 features an Arm Cortex-M4 core with Floating Point Unit (FPU), operating at a maximum frequency of 48 MHz. It implements the Armv7E-M architecture with DSP instruction set and Arm Memory Protection Unit (MPU) supporting eight memory regions. This configuration delivers deterministic real-time performance for signal processing and control tasks in the R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0.
Does the R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0 support USB device functionality with battery charging capability?
Yes, the R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0 integrates a USB 2.0 Full-Speed (USBFS) module that operates as both host and device controller, and it complies with USB Battery Charging Specification 1.2. The on-chip transceiver and integrated 3.3-V LDO regulator allow direct 5-V USB port connection, enabling charge negotiation and power delivery without external charging ICs - a key feature of the R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0.
What package type and pin count does the R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0 use?
The R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0 uses a 145-pin Land Grid Array (LGA) package measuring 7 mm × 7 mm with 0.5 mm pitch. This package supports 123 general-purpose I/O pins, 3 dedicated input-only pins, 11 5-V tolerant pins, and 105 N-channel open-drain outputs - matching the mechanical and thermal requirements specified for industrial operation from –40°C to +85°C in the R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0 datasheet.
How does the R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0 ensure functional safety and memory integrity?
The R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0 implements multiple hardware safety mechanisms: Error Correction Code (ECC) for 16 KB of SRAM, parity checking for the remaining 80 KB, Flash area protection, ADC self-diagnosis, Clock Frequency Accuracy Measurement Circuit (CAC), Independent Watchdog Timer (IWDT) with dedicated oscillator, and illegal memory access detection. These features collectively meet IEC 61508 SIL-2 readiness requirements and are integral to the R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0's safety architecture.
Can the R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0 drive a segment LCD display and support capacitive touch sensing simultaneously?
Yes, the R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0 integrates both a Segment LCD Controller (SLCDC) supporting up to 54 segments × 4 commons or 50 segments × 8 commons, and a Capacitive Touch Sensing Unit (CTSU) supporting up to 27 electrodes. These peripherals operate independently with dedicated clock domains and DMA channels, allowing concurrent display refresh and touch scan - a defining capability of the R7FS3A37A2A01CLK#AC0 for integrated HMI solutions.
